PERM
In many situations, employers may apply and obtain permanent residency for their employees. Often times, their employees are in non-immigrant visa categories such as H-1B or L-1, among others. The PERM labor certification process allows an employer to make these non-immigrant employees into permanent employees. Sometimes, the employee is eligible for an EB-2 immigrant visa. There are two different United States government agencies in charge of most employment-based green card applications for foreign professionals: the Department of Labor (DOL) and the United States Citizenship and Immigration Services (USCIS).
